Andrea Mirenda has a career spanning over several decades. Andrea began their work experience in 1986 as a Marketing Manager at Chips and Technologies. Andrea then joined Hitachi America, Ltd. in 1993 as Microcontroller Marketing. In 1994, they became the Vice President of Regional Marketing at Vishay Siliconix Inc., a position they held until 2006. From 1995 to 2006, they also served as the Vice President of Marketing at Vishay Siliconix.

In 2005, Andrea joined Fairchild Semiconductor as the Vice President of Corporate Marketing, a role they held until 2011. During their time at Fairchild Semiconductor, they had responsibilities in corporate marketing. In 2011, they moved to Vishay Siliconix again and served as the Vice President, Corporate Growth Markets, and later Vice President of World Wide Regional Marketing until 2013.

In 2013, they joined Efficient Power Conversion and was appointed as the Vice President Americas Sales. Andrea held this role until July 2021 when they transitioned to a Business Development Consultant position with the same company. Andrea retired in April 2022.

Throughout their career, Andrea has held various leadership positions and has been actively involved in business development, sales, marketing, and customer advocacy roles in the semiconductor industry.

Andrea Mirenda completed their Bachelor of Arts (BA) degree in Biology and Environmental Planning at the University of California, Santa Cruz, from 1974 to 1978.
